Sowing dates
Nemophila spatulata, a member of the Boraginaceae family, is typically grown from seeds sown directly into the soil. The best time for planting is early spring, once the danger of hard frost has passed.
Seeds should be sown at a depth of approximately 0.5 to 1 cm. Proper spacing of 15–20 cm between plants is essential to ensure adequate airflow and healthy development of the foliage.
For earlier flowering, seeds can be started indoors in trays. However, because Nemophila has a delicate root system, transplantation must be handled with great care to avoid damaging the taproot.
Germination typically takes between 10 and 14 days under constant moisture conditions. The seedlings are quite resilient to cool weather, making them ideal for temperate gardening zones.
Mulching the soil surface lightly after sowing can help retain the moisture levels required for the seeds to germinate successfully. Constant monitoring of soil moisture during the first few weeks is recommended.
Growing requirements
Nemophila spatulata thrives best in loose, well-drained soil with a slightly acidic to neutral pH. It is particularly sensitive to waterlogging, which can easily lead to root decay and plant failure.
The plant prefers sunny locations but performs best when given protection from intense afternoon heat in warmer regions. Partial shade during the hottest part of the day can significantly extend the bloom cycle.
Regular but moderate watering is necessary. It is important to aim water at the base of the plant to keep the foliage dry, which significantly reduces the risk of fungal infections in dense plantings.
Occasional fertilization with a balanced, slow-release fertilizer can support vigorous growth. However, over-fertilization should be avoided, as it may lead to excessive leafy growth at the expense of flower production.
Climatic requirements focus on cool to mild temperatures. In regions with very hot and humid summers, the plant may complete its life cycle prematurely, necessitating strategic planting timing.
Main diseases and pests
Slugs and snails are the most common pests for Nemophila spatulata, especially in damp gardens. Mechanical barriers, such as copper tape or organic baits, are effective methods of controlling these pests.
Aphids may occasionally attack the tender tips of the plants. Early detection and the use of insecticidal soap or neem oil are usually sufficient to manage these infestations without harming beneficial pollinators.
Powdery mildew is a prevalent disease caused by poor air circulation and high humidity. Ensuring proper spacing and keeping the foliage dry are the primary preventative measures for this issue.
Root rot is often the result of improper drainage or overwatering. Improving soil structure through the addition of grit or organic matter can prevent the buildup of moisture in the root zone.
Monitoring for signs of viral infections, often spread by insects, is important. Any plants showing mottled leaves or distorted growth should be removed and destroyed to protect the rest of the crop.
Harvesting
While primarily grown for ornamental use, Nemophila spatulata adds charm to any flower border. Cut flowers should be harvested in the cool of the morning when the buds are just beginning to open.
Seed harvesting should be performed when the capsules turn brown and brittle. It is important to collect the seeds before the capsules burst to prevent self-sowing or loss of the planting material.
After collection, seeds must be dried in a well-ventilated, shady area. Storing them in breathable paper bags in a cool, dark location ensures they remain viable for the next planting season.
In landscaping, this species is perfect for mass planting or edging. Removing spent flowers helps keep the plant tidy and may occasionally encourage a second, lighter flush of blooms if temperatures remain cool.
At the end of the growth cycle, the plant residues can be incorporated into the soil as organic matter, provided the plants are free from disease, contributing to better soil health for the next season.
